Common questions

Can I use a Bluetooth fuel pressure test kit on a diesel truck?

Some kits are designed for both gasoline and diesel engines. Check the product specifications for diesel compatibility. Diesel systems often have higher pressure, so ensure the gauge range is sufficient.

What is the typical fuel pressure range for trucks?

Gasoline trucks typically run 30 to 80 psi. Diesel trucks can range from 20 to over 30,000 psi in common rail systems. Make sure your kit covers the pressure range of your specific truck.

Do I need a separate app for these kits?

Most Bluetooth kits come with a dedicated app. Some apps are free, while others may require a subscription. Download the app before using the device and follow the setup instructions.

Can I test fuel pressure without starting the engine?

Yes, you can prime the fuel pump by turning the key to the ON position without cranking. This will build pressure. The gauge will show the static pressure. Many Bluetooth apps can record this reading.

How accurate are Bluetooth fuel pressure gauges?

Digital gauges are generally accurate within 1-2 psi. They are more precise than analog gauges. For critical diagnostics, use a high quality kit from a reputable brand.

Will these kits work with my smartphone?

Most kits support both Android and iOS. Check the app compatibility in the product description. Ensure your phone’s Bluetooth version is compatible with the device.

What are common symptoms of low fuel pressure?

Low fuel pressure can cause hard starting, poor acceleration, and stalling. You may also notice a decrease in fuel efficiency. A Bluetooth gauge can help confirm the issue.

Are there any safety precautions when testing fuel pressure?

Always relieve fuel pressure before connecting the gauge. Work in a well ventilated area and avoid open flames. Wear safety glasses and gloves. Follow the vehicle manufacturer’s service manual.
